  Department in collaboration with VCS held a workshop on animal welfare and ethics ONLINE PADLET under the supervision of PRESIDENT Rana Muhammad Usman and MAM ANEELA ZAMEER DURRANI . Event started at 9.00am .DR.EMMIE was the chief guest of event. Representatives from Brooks were also present including Dr. Jawaid.The conference started by the recitation of the HOLY QURAN and then guests took introduction from the participants present . Then chief guest Dr. Emmie gave her introduction and explained about her institution (work and purpose of the institution) and then the discussion started about the purpose of online padlet for animal welfare and ethics course. During the discussion professors from pattoki and jhang campus also joined us through online meeting. DR.RAI NASIR from LIVESTOCK DEPARTMENT asked important questions from the guests and gave some suggestions to them for improvement – raising voice for equine welfare and hoping for their inclusion in policy too.Brooke is the only charity that specifically concentrates on equines (horses, donkeys and mules). In the end refreshment was served and a group photo was taken with the guests. We thanked our guests for their precious presence.

 Organized an online workshop on “Equine Radiology and Ultrasonography”. Many learned and knowledgeable guest speakers including Dr. Mubbashar Hassan, Dr. Naveed Hussain, Dr. Sheha Gul Bokhari, Brigadier Mehboob, Dr. Javeed and Dr. Akrim ul Mehmood joined us for the session. Students and professionals took this opportunity to broaden their knowledge on the subject by participating in the session. Worthy Vice Chancellor UVAS, Prof. Dr. Nasim Ahmad and Prof. Dr. Aneela Zameer Durrani, Patron of Vets Care Club, also joined the session and commended the efforts of Team VCC for arranging such an informative event.

Vet Crescent Society arranged a webinar on "Evidence-Based Medicine. It was all possible due to the efforts of Prof. Dr Aneela Zameer Durrani at Department of Veterinary Medicine. The guest speaker "Dr. Ijaz Rasheed" from East Windsor Animal Hospital taught the participants how diagnosis is carried out step by step in the USA. The webinar was a huge success and got so much appreciation on national and international level.

Vets Care Club invited UVASIAN UGRAD alumni, Dr. Samia Farooq, Miss Hira Ashfaq and Miss Noor-ul-Sabah, in an online session to guide students about the process and importance of UGRAD student exchange program. Student's queries regarding application process and writing their personal statement were addressed in the session as well as giving an opportunity to get their personal statements reviewed by the alumni.
